**CI note — payroll export change.** Heads up for sync: the switch from fixed-width to delimited exports in Ledgerline broke the Coppersmith validation stage, since the old schema checker choked on the new column headers. Fix was updating the fixture files and bumping the parser, not reverting the format. If your branch still fails, rebase past Tuesday's merge. The first green build after the fix is tagged below.

trace token, fadup-hahig: htk9_00bea819e

## Who to Contact — SproutCycle

SproutCycle is the scheduler that decides when each greenhouse zone gets watered. The service itself is owned by the Habitat Automation team; the valve hardware belongs to Facilities and is out of our scope.

For schedule logic, missed watering windows, or calendar overrides, open a ticket in the SproutCycle queue first — most issues are config, not code. Sensor calibration questions go to the Telemetry group. For anything ambiguous, or if a ticket sits unanswered for two days, email the team directly.

escalation mailbox, kaweg-kahif: druwyn.sordor@nelvroworks.corp

Leadership Review Briefing — Orvalis Launch

For the board. Launch of the Orvalis platform is set for the second quarter. Readiness: engineering complete, certification pending, channel partners signed in two of three target regions. Budget tracking at 96% of plan. Key risks: certification delay, competitor pricing moves in the Dunmere market. Mitigation plans attached. Recommendation: approve launch window as proposed. Decision required at this session. The strategy team has appended a confidential note on forward business plans below.

board note of yaweg-tagug: Only 61 of the 430 pilot accounts renewed Lamael, so a churn review is set for March 10. Olidorek Group is in early talks to buy Sorirek Logistics for about $398.9 million.